Miranda Hart to judge Strictly?
05/01/2012 - 14:02

Miranda Hart could be in the running to join the Strictly Come Dancing judging panel, it has been reported.
Alesha Dixon has left the show to join Britain's Got Talent and while former judge Arlene Philips, former winner Kara Tointon and ballerina Darcey Bussell are all being tipped to join Len Goodman, Bruno Tonioli and Craig Revel Horwood on the panel next series, a BBC source has told the Daily Mail that producers are considering Miranda.
The insider said: "The producers want someone really startling.
"Miranda is seen as a brilliant left-field choice. She totally loves the show and is incredibly popular with the viewing public.
"We think she could bring something completely different to the panel because of her wit."
The 39-year-old actress and comedian - who often jokes about her 6ft 1in frame - has already tried her hand at teaching dance in a spoof episode of Pineapple Dance Studios for Comic Relief last year.
